LAND GROWTH STATISTICS IN NATE 2025

Nate’s land economics are heavily influenced by its direct involvement in the Nate Captive Jetty project and its proximity to the Jaitapur Nuclear Power Project. As a smaller coastal village, precise, granular standalone real estate statistics are not readily available in public databases. However, its strategic importance drives its valuation.

  • Project-Driven Appreciation: Nate has experienced, and is expected to continue experiencing, significant speculative and actual land value increases directly tied to the progress and certainty of the Nate Captive Jetty and the Jaitapur Nuclear Power Project. Land parcels acquired for the port or those in strategic proximity will command premium prices.

  • Historical Compensation Data (Jaitapur Influence): While not specific to Nate for port acquisition, it’s worth noting that land acquired for the Jaitapur Nuclear Power Project in nearby villages saw compensation rates as high as ₹22 lakhs per hectare (approx. ₹220 per sq. meter or ₹20.4 per sq. ft.) in 2013, which was considered very high for “barren” land at the time. Actual market transactions, especially for strategic parcels, would be significantly higher than these compensation rates today, reflecting market demand.

  • Current Market Dynamics (Indicative Rajapur Taluka/Coastal Ratnagiri): As a reference for the broader region, the average price for plots in Rajapur, Ratnagiri, is around ₹533 per sqft, with a typical range between ₹498 – ₹569 per sqft for residential plots in general areas. However, coastal land or land near industrial development hubs like Nate will be at a considerable premium.

    • Coastal plots or those with development potential in desirable Konkan locations can range from ₹1000 – ₹3000+ per sq. ft., depending on direct sea access, views, road frontage, and specific zoning.
